> On Apr 2, 2014, at 6:49 AM, Apostolos Manolitzas <ma...@intracom-telecom.com> > wrote: > > Hello, > > as far as I can see, from the UBIFS Faq > http://www.linux-mtd.infradead.org/doc/ubifs.html#L_xattr > > UBIFS supports extended attributes if the corresponding configuration option > is enabled (no additional mount options are required). It supports the user, > trusted, and security name-spaces. However, access control lists (ACL) > support is not implemented. > > beyond that, no clue if it's working. > > -Apostolos > >> On 04/02/2014 02:41 PM, Carlos Capriotti wrote: >> Hi. >> >> i am not very familiar with those filesystems you mentioned, but as a rule >> of thumb, a FS for gluster has to support extended attributes, so, this is a >> good way to start: check if you can tdo that. >> >> Also, when setting gluster with the recommended configuration, you are >> supposed to use XFS, and the inodes have to be defined with -i size=512. >> >> If experimenting with other FS, make sure you can set the inode as well, >> just to be in the safe side. >> >> EXT4 is not a good option right now, just in case you are wondering.
